Telomere extension research is an area of study that aims to develop therapies to prevent or reverse telomere shortening, which is associated with aging and age-related diseases. While the potential benefits of telomere extension research are significant, there are also ethical concerns associated with this field of study.
One of the main ethical concerns is the potential for unintended consequences. Telomeres play a critical role in maintaining the stability of chromosomes, and any manipulation of telomere length or telomerase activity could have unintended consequences, such as chromosomal abnormalities or an increased risk of cancer.
